Sierra Flight Systems (SFS) provides an intresting glimpse into the near 
future.  However, make sure you visit their web site 
(http://www.sierraflightsystems.com/) and review the Q&A and the price list 
for the SFS 2000 with attitude [indicator]!  

It appears SFS contains no certified components, therefore, flight in 
instrument conditions would require that a full complement of certified 
instrumentation be installed.  Perhaps SFS would be fed from an approach 
certified, panel mounted GPS and Nav radios.

Their claims that military quality electronic gyros are very expensive and 
this contributes to the high cost of adding an attitude display are probably 
true.  Let's remember that Crossbow (http://www.xbow.com/html/product.htm) is 
in the process of certifying their 9-axis electronic gyro (DMU-AHRS) and will 
OEM it at a relatively low cost. Meggit/S-Tec and Sigma-Tek are going to use 
these in their displays.

Keep you eyes open and make your avionics suite decision at the latest 
possible moment.  Always review available equipment for suitability and 
economic sense.  Garmin and UPS are in good competition with one another and 
have been very innovative in the last few years. Both Garmin 
(http://www.garmin.com/products/gns530/) and UPS 
(http://www.upsat.com/mx20des.html) provide a great deal of information about 
their 530 and MX20 devices, respectively.  Garmin also provides a free 
downloadable 500 series simulator.  Check these out!
